Jason Weaver provided young simbas singing voice and almost his regular voice as well. Disney almost went with him but they already signed up Jonathan Taylor Thomas.

That's a cool story. I personally loved Jonathan Taylor Thomas as young Simba since he captured that cocky, arrogant side of young Simba. However, with today's audio technology, it's easy to hear a disconnect between Thomas's voice and Jason Weaver's voice. It would have been better if it was all done by one actor, but I'm happy with how things worked out.

On another note, the original directors revealed at the premiere of the 2019 remake that they wanted Malcolm Jamal-Warner (Theo from The Cosby Show) to play adult Simba.
